Summary

This idea proposes a series of interactive workshops that explore themes of morbid curiosity, including discussions on horror films, true crime, and societal fascination with danger. These workshops could be hosted both online and in-person, engaging participants in discussions, activities, and guest speaker sessions with experts in psychology, film studies, and criminology. The target audience would include educators, psychologists, and individuals interested in the social implications of morbid curiosity. By providing a platform for discussion and exploration, these workshops would cater to a niche market that seeks to understand the psychological aspects of fear and mortality. Marketing efforts could include partnerships with educational institutions and mental health organizations, promoting the workshops as a means to explore and process societal fears.
